Xylene

About Xylene

CAS number 1330-20-7

Petroleum xylene is a mixture of three isomers of xylene and ethylbenzene, produced in the process of aromatization of petroleum fractions and intended for separation of xylene isomers and use as a solvent for varnishes and paints. There are three isomers: ortho-, meta- and para-xylene. They are used as solvents for varnishes, fallas, mastics, etc. They are used in synthesis of dyes. Para-xylene is used as a feedstock for synthesis of terephthalic acid, a intermediate for production of polyethylene terephthalate.

Ortho-xylene is used in production of dioctylphthalates and other phthalic acid esters – plasticizers for PVC.
